APRIL 2025 | 73 THE OKLAHOMA BAR JOURNAL E3 Plan The MS 365 E3 plan is suitable for firms with stringent compliance and security needs. It builds on the Business Premium plan by adding additional compliance tools, advanced security features and device management capabilities meant for larger businesses with over 300 employees. It requires more IT knowledge or IT specialists to set up and manage compared to lower-tier plans. Personal and Family Plans The MS 365 Personal and Family plans are not suitable for law firms. These plans are designed for individual and family use, offering basic features that do not meet the professional requirements of a law firm. They lack the advanced security measures, business services and compliance tools that are essential for legal practices. The choice of an MS 365 subscription should be based on the specific needs of the law firm. For most small firms, the Business Premium plan offers a comprehensive set of tools and enhanced security at a reasonable cost. Solo attorneys may find the Business Standard plan sufficient for their needs. Firms with higher security and compliance demands may find the E3 plan a more appropriate option, while the Personal and Family plans should be avoided for professional use. ONEDRIVE VS. SHAREPOINT: KEY DIFFERENCES AND USE CASES For legal professionals, understanding the differences between OneDrive and SharePoint is key to effective document management and collaboration. Ownership and Accessibility OneDrive is designed for personal storage and file sharing, functioning as each user’s personal online filing cabinet. Files in OneDrive are owned by the individual user and can be shared with others for specific tasks.
